The phrase "a terrifying example of"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e something that serves as a frightening or alarming illustration of a particular issue or phenomenon.
Example: "The recent natural disaster was a terrifying example of the impact of climate change on our planet."
Alternatives: "a chilling illustration of" or "a shocking instance of".
